> StataCorp will be offering sessions of NC-101, NC-151, NC-152, and NC-461.
> The NetCourses are available on the Internet using a web-based system to
> deliver lectures, problem sets, and solutions.  Course participants and
> Stata course leaders interact through a bulletin board to discuss the
> course and to ask and answer questions.

>          ---------------------------------------------
>          NetCourse 101.          Introduction to Stata
>          ---------------------------------------------
>
>          Course length:                  6 weeks (4 lectures)
>          Course dates:                   September 10?October 22, 2010
>          Deadline for enrollment:        September 9, 2010
>          Cost:                           $95
>          Course Leaders:                 Kerry Kammire and Jennifer Rolfes
>
>          Prerequisites:                  Stata 11 installed and working.
>                                          Internet web browser installed
> and
>                                          working.  (Course is platform
>                                          independent.)
>          Schedule:
>          Lecture 1                       September 10
>          Lecture 2                       September 17
>          One-week break                  September 23?29
>          Lecture 3                       October 1
>          Lecture 4                       October 8
>          Closing discussion
>          Course ends                     October 22
>
>          Content:
>                  o Getting started with Stata
>                  o Understanding the fundamentals of Stata syntax
>                  o Managing and organizing work and files
>                  o Searching for new commands, help, and other information
>                  o Installing new commands over the web
>                  o Managing data
>                  o Managing categorical variables
>                  o Handing groups with -by- processing
>                  o Reading various types of data into Stata
>                  o Match-merging and appending data

>       -----------------------------------------------------------------------
>       NetCourse 461.       Introduction to Univariate Time Series Using
> Stata
>       -----------------------------------------------------------------------
>
>          Course length:                  7 weeks (4 lectures plus overview
> of
>                                          multivariate methods)
>          Course dates:                   October 8?November 26, 2010
>          Deadline for enrollment:        October 7, 2010
>          Cost:                           $295
>          Course Leaders:                 Gustavo Sanchez
>
>          Prerequisites:                  Stata 11 installed and working.
>                                          Course content of NetCourse 101
> or
>                                          equivalent knowledge.
> Familiarity
>                                          with basic cross-sectional
> summary
>                                          statistics and linear regression.
>                                          Internet web browser, installed
> and
>                                          working. (Course is platform
>                                          independent.)
>          Schedule:
>          Lecture 1                        October 8
>          Lecture 2                        October 15
>          Lecture 3                        October 22
>          One-week break                   October 28?November 3
>          Lecture 4                        November 5
>          Overview                         November 12
>          Closing discussion
>          Course ends                      November 26
>
>          Content:
>               o Working with time-series data in Stata
>               o Drawing graphs
>               o Exponential smoothers and forecasting techniques
>               o Time-series processes
>               o Sample autocorrelation and partial autocorrelation
> functions
>               o ARIMA and seasonal ARIMA models
>               o Autocorrelation and regression analysis
>               o Nonstationarity and unit-root tests
>               o ARCH/GARCH models
>               o Vector autoregressions (VARs) and vector error correction
>                 models (VECMs)
